What is Chai Day? 2016 is a Leap Year. We have an extra day this year! Here at Asian Circle we have decided to use this extra day to do something meaningful. We ve decided to launch a Chai Day on the 29 th of February, which will work similarly to a coffee morning. We want to get everyone involved and raise funds to help to End Violence Against Women. Please join us and organise your very own Chai Day! It s a great opportunity to gather friends, family and work colleagues and do something fun for charity. There are different ways that you can raise money during this event. You can ticket your Chai Day and ask those who attend to donate a fee or instead you could sell chai, cakes, sweets etc. at your workplace or office; it is entirely up to you how you wish to organise your day! We are currently working with the poorest indigenous tribal aborigine communities in Chhattisgarh and Odisha, East India, in partnership with Oxfam. The funds that we raise are being used to build shelters for women and provide counselling, sustenance and education programmes, in addition to working with the youth and men.
